About Zip Code 50148

50148 is a zip code in the Marshalltown Metropolitan area. It has a population of 376 and a population density of 21, which is 78% below the national average. It has a median age of 44, which is 5 years above the Marshalltown Metro median age and 5 years above the national average.


Zip code 50148 has a median home value of $107,815, which is 2% above the Metro average.The average rent of $598 is 13% below the metro average rent and 71% below the national average rent The average household income in zip code 50148 is $79,336 , which is 26% above the Metro average household income and 6% above the national average of household income.

Zip code 50148's population is made up of 71% married, 21% single, 6% divorced and 2% widowed. Baby Boomers make up the largest percentage of the population at 46%, while Millennials have the second largest segment at 23%. Homeowners make up 86% of the population in zip code 50148.
